Originally from a small town called Darlaston – about ten miles north of Birmingham – I moved to West Sussex about ten years ago to help develop one of the first online retailers. Having recently moved to Shropshire I am now enjoying the working from home life in a semi rural location. I have been a freelance writer and journalist for about fifteen years. Eight of them were spent doing various other jobs such as bookshop assistant, print finisher and returns clerk for a large library supplier, with the writing taking up evenings and any of my spare time. As you can see, much of my life so far has been spent working with books and publishing of one kind or another. My time as an employee came to a conclusion some six years ago with redundancy, so I took the opportunity – and the money – to see if I could survive as a full-time freelance writer. That was five years ago. There have been some lean times – just ask my wife, Joanne. But after tasting the freelance life, there’s no going back.

Eco Stapler

We all need to do our bit for the planet, which includes looking for devices that can help us consume far less resources. My desk stapler finally died on me last week, so off I went to Staples to find a new one. The cost of a good one was surprisingly high. So I thought I’d check the web for any alternatives. Glad I did.

The Eco Stapler seems a great solution. You can only staple about three pages together, but this is still a way of saving money. As the website says: You can attach up to three sheets of paper together at any one time, which may not cover every stapling job, but every little helps. So much so in fact that, according to Wasteonline, if everyone in a UK office saved just one staple a day we would save a staggering 72 tonnes of metal a year!
